WordPress与PHP版本兼容性指南

来自:素雅营销研究院

头像 方知笔记
2025年05月31日 19:00

引言

WordPress作为全球最流行的内容管理系统(CMS),其核心代码基于PHP语言编写。随着PHP版本的不断更新,WordPress也需要适配新的PHP特性以提升性能与安全性。本文将探讨WordPress与PHP版本的兼容性问题,并提供升级建议。

WordPress对PHP版本的要求

截至最新版本(WordPress 6.5),官方推荐运行环境为 PHP 8.0或更高版本,最低支持PHP 7.4。使用较新的PHP版本(如PHP 8.1、8.2)可以显著提高网站性能,并减少安全漏洞风险。

不同PHP版本的影响

  • PHP 7.4:已结束官方支持(EOL),仅适合暂时兼容旧插件或主题。
  • PHP 8.0+:支持JIT编译,性能提升显著,但部分老旧插件可能出现兼容性问题。
  • PHP 8.18.2:进一步优化执行效率,但需确保主题和插件已适配。

如何检查并升级PHP版本

  1. 查看当前PHP版本
  • 通过WordPress后台的“工具 > 站点健康”查看服务器PHP版本。
  • 或使用主机控制面板(如cPanel、Plesk)查询。
  1. 升级PHP版本
  • 联系主机提供商升级服务器PHP版本(多数主流主机支持一键切换)。
  • 测试环境先行:在本地或临时站点测试兼容性后再部署到生产环境。
  1. 解决兼容性问题
  • 更新所有插件和主题至最新版本。
  • 使用兼容性检测工具(如“PHP Compatibility Checker”插件)。

常见问题与解决方案

  • 白屏或500错误:可能是PHP版本不兼容,需降级或调试错误日志。
  • 插件功能异常:联系插件开发者或寻找替代方案。

结论

保持WordPress与PHP版本同步是确保网站安全、高效运行的关键。建议优先使用PHP 8.0及以上版本,并定期检查兼容性。如果受限于旧插件,可暂时使用PHP 7.4,但需尽快规划升级以避免安全风险。

通过合理管理PHP版本,你的WordPress网站将获得更快的加载速度和更强的安全性!